Lessons to be Learnt

When we come to dead-end situations which seem to be the end of the road for us, this is in reality the beginning of a fresh supernatural flow of divine power to enable and empower us to do God’s will. On no uncertain terms should we ever give up on anything we feel God has ordained for us to do. It does not matter what our circumstances or situations maybe. God has a plan and He will work out His plan as we live in the power of Him. We must learn to trust in ‘God Who’ raised the dead and not trust in ourselves. Think: when your hope seems buried and you have nowhere to turn, isn’t that the time when God’s power begins to operate in your life to the greatest measure?
We can call upon our loving Heavenly Father at any hour, minute and second of any new day. We can ask Him to give us a Word to stand on, and our faith is then activated by His promises, we each have a reason to rejoice and give thanks for the future of God’s plans. We must expect Him to do what the Bible says and release His power on our behalf, and then watch Him begin to turn our dead-end situation around. Why? Because you are beginning to trust in the One Who can really do something about our lives.

“Abiding in Christ”


In John 15, Jesus instructed us to abide in Him. The visual picture is one of a branch abiding in a vine. Christ taught that God is the Vinedresser, pruning and shaping the branches so that they will bear much fruit. Abiding means “remaining and continuing.” It is an active word, even though from a worldly perspective we often view it as a word of passivity. However, nothing is farther from the truth. When we abide in Christ, we are in process of growth unlike anything we have known before.
Notice how the young tender shoots of the grapevine appear in the spring and begin running along the arbor. God tenderly watches over His branches and with the greatest of care and skill cultivates the vine so that is produces a maximum harvest.
The sole purpose of the branches is to bear fruit. They are not destined to live on their own apart from the vine, nor are they allowed to grow wild. They maintain, they continue, and they rest in the vine.
We live under the grace of God and are given full access to His infinite peace as we abide in Him. When turmoil comes, we can go to a place of refuge. It is a place of abiding contentment in the inner chamber of our hearts. You need never fear when you are abiding in Christ. His peace and rest are yours.
